Shadcn Analytics Blocks for SaaS Product Reporting
Most block libraries stop at a stat card and a line chart. This category goes to the part that takes a week to build: the scored grid under the chart, the period and segment filters that drive both at once, the export, and the verdict at the top that says what the numbers mean.
The set splits cleanly into dashboards you monitor and reports you circulate. The operational side gives you a signal backlog scored by risk, an event catalog with quality metrics and a detail drawer, and a segment validation workspace with a review Calendar and weekly rule coverage. The reporting side gives you feature adoption by segment, activation funnels, cohort retention, and experiment analysis.
Charts use shadcn Chart, tables use ReUI DataGrid with sparkline columns, and every filter is a working control rather than a decorative Select. You install the source, so metric names, periods, and thresholds are yours to change.

Reports That End in a Decision
The difference between a chart and a report is that a report tells you what to do next.
The A/B experiment block leads with a ship-decision verdict card, then backs it with a tabbed evidence grid filtered by period and segment, a rollout plan, and guardrail metrics. It is read-only on purpose, which is exactly what you want when the page is going to be pasted into a launch review.
The cohort retention report tracks 4W to 16W curves with period Tabs, puts written cohort health notes beside the curve, and sorts the underlying cohort grid by segment and event. The activation funnel pairs a stacked funnel chart with a segment mix pie and a risk-flagged cohort grid, so a bad week shows up as a flagged row rather than a dip you have to squint at.
Dashboards You Can Run Operations From
The product analytics dashboard tracks activation, retention, adoption, and backlog risk together, scoring each signal in a grid with sparklines, a health overview, reporting ranges, and export. The event explorer treats your event catalog as inventory to maintain: health metric cards, a dense table, bulk owner reassignment, and a detail drawer for one event's quality.
Two supporting screens keep the numbers honest. The segment validation workspace schedules reviews on a calendar and grades weekly rule coverage in a filterable grid, and the alert rules form configures thresholds, delivery channels, quiet hours, and escalation with validation and a save or discard bar.
What You Get Beyond the Chart
- Sparkline grid columns Trend rendered inside the table row using ReUI DataGrid, so a hundred metrics stay scannable without a hundred chart cards.
- Filters that drive the whole page Period, segment, and event filters are wired to the chart, the grid, and the export together, not just to whichever one was easiest.
- Single-metric drill-down A KPI detail page with a health-badge header, four-up KPI rail, trend chart against a target line, cohort breakdown, and a changes Timeline.
- Read-mostly report mode Several blocks deliberately expose filters and export but no mutating controls, so they are safe to share with stakeholders as-is.
